Cooking steps
  1. 1

    Clean the goose thoroughly, remove extra fat, and pat dry. Use a fork to prick the skin all over to help fat render.

  2. 2

    Rub the goose cavity with salt, Chinese five spice powder, scallion, ginger, and Shaoxing wine for even seasoning.

  3. 3

    Mix soy sauce, hoisin sauce, ground white pepper, and rice vinegar. Brush the mixture evenly over the goose's skin.

  4. 4

    Blanch the goose with boiling water to tighten the skin, hang it up, then air-dry in a cool, ventilated place for at least 6 hours for crispiness.

  5. 5

    Preheat oven to 400°F (200°C). Place the goose on a rack in a roasting pan, roast breast side up for 30 minutes. Then lower heat to 350°F (175°C), baste skin with honey and roast for 1.5–2 hours until golden brown and crisp.

  6. 6

    Rest the goose for 20 minutes before carving to keep juices locked in and the skin crispy. Serve with extra hoisin sauce and steamed pancakes if desired.

Q. How do I achieve super crispy goose skin at home?
To get shatteringly crisp skin, prick the goose skin all over, blanch it with boiling water, and thoroughly air-dry for at least 6 hours. Careful basting with honey during roasting, and starting with high oven heat, also create the essential crispy lacquered finish.
Q. What heat and time control is most important when roasting the goose?
Roast initially at 400°F to render fat and crisp the skin, then lower to 350°F to gently finish cooking the meat without drying it out. The two-stage roasting method ensures moistness inside and crackling skin outside.
Q. How can I prevent dry or chewy roast goose?
Letting the goose rest after roasting allows juices to settle, resulting in juicy meat and maintains the textural contrast that makes this celebration dish beloved.
